#108243 Hex Color Code

#108243

The Hexadecimal Color #108243 is a contrast shade of Sea Green. #108243 RGB value is rgb(16, 130, 67). RGB Color Model of #108243 consists of 6% red, 50% green and 26% blue. HSL color Mode of #108243 has 147°(degrees) Hue, 78% Saturation and 29% Lightness. #108243 color has an wavelength of 527.44444n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#108243 is #339966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#108243 is #184. The Closest Color to #108243 is #2E8B57. Official Name of #108243 Hex Code is Eucalyptus.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#108243 is 88 Cyan 0 Magenta 48 Yellow 49 Black and #108243 CMY is 88, 0, 48.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#108243 is hsl(147,78,29,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(147, 88, 51).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#108243 is 9.21, 16.48, 8.0.
Hex8 Value of #108243 is #108243FF. Decimal Value of #108243 is 1081923 and Octal Value of #108243 is 4101103. Binary Value of #108243 is 10000, 10000010, 1000011 and Android of #108243 is 4279272003 / 0xff108243.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#108243 is 0.273, 0.489, 0.489 and YIQ Color Space of #108243 is 88.732, -47.6907, -43.7166.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#108243 is 12.53, 21.54, 8.12.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#108243 is 47.6, -44.47, 25.88.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#108243 is 47.6, -41.12, 37.49.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#108243 is 47.6, 51.45, 149.8. Hunter Lab variable of #108243 is 40.6, -30.55, 16.73.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#108243

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
